Octopus Deploy provides a number of built-in variables that you can use in your deployment processes, runbooks, and scripts. Here’s a list of some of the most commonly used built-in variables:
- Octopus.Action.Name: The name of the current action being executed.
- Octopus.Action.Package.NuGetPackageId: The ID of the package being deployed.
- Octopus.Action.Package.NuGetPackageVersion: The version of the package being deployed.
- Octopus.Action[StepName].Output.Package.InstallationDirectoryPath: The installation directory of the package being deployed.
- Octopus.Environment.Name: The name of the current environment.
- Octopus.Machine.Name: The name of the current deployment target (machine).
- Octopus.Release.Number: The version number of the release being deployed.
- Octopus.Release.Package[NuGetPackageId].Version: The version of a specific package in the current release.
- Octopus.Project.Name: The name of the current project.
- Octopus.Task.Id: The ID of the current task being executed.
- Octopus.Web.BaseUrl: The base URL of the Octopus server web interface.
- Octopus.Deployment.Created: The date and time when the deployment was created.
